Official abstract text for this publication.
A laundry treating appliance that has a first clothes mover and a removable basket assembly coupled to the first clothes mover. The removable basket assembly has a second wash basket and a second clothes mover. A first blocker is positioned between the second wash basket and the second clothes mover for stabilizing the second clothes mover relative to the second wash basket. A second blocker is positioned between the first clothes mover and the second wash basket for stabilizing the removable basket assembly relative to the first clothes mover.

What is claimed is: 1. A laundry treating appliance comprising: a first wash basket; a first clothes mover coupled to the first wash basket; a removable basket assembly coupled to the first clothes mover and comprising a second wash basket and a second clothes mover; a first blocker positioned between the second wash basket and the second clothes mover for stabilizing the second clothes mover relative to the second wash basket; and a second blocker positioned between the first clothes mover and the second wash basket for stabilizing the removable basket assembly relative to the first clothes mover. 2. The laundry treating appliance of claim 1 further comprising a transmitter coupled to a top of the first clothes mover. 3. The laundry treating appliance of claim 2 wherein the transmitter comprises a transition wall. 4. The laundry treating appliance of claim 3 wherein the second wash basket comprises a transition surface. 5. The laundry treating appliance of claim 4 wherein the second wash basket transition surface is complementary in shape to the transmitter transition wall. 6. The laundry treating appliance of claim 5 wherein the second blocker is positioned between the second wash basket transition surface and the transmitter transition wall. 7. The laundry treating appliance of claim 1 wherein the second blocker is snap fit into the second wash basket. 8. The laundry treating appliance of claim 1 wherein the first blocker is formed from plastic. 9. The laundry treating appliance of claim 1 wherein the first blocker is a ring. 10. The laundry treating appliance of claim 1 wherein the second clothes mover comprises a generally convex upper sidewall and the second wash basket comprises a transition surface. 11. The laundry treating appliance of claim 10 wherein the first blocker comprises a side surface complementary in shape to the generally convex upper sidewall. 12. The laundry treating appliance of claim 11 wherein the first blocker comprises a side surface complementary in shape to the transition surface on the second wash basket. 13. The laundry treating appliance of claim 12 wherein the first blocker is positioned between the transition surface on the second wash basket and the generally convex upper sidewall. 14. The laundry treating appliance of claim 1 wherein the first blocker is snap fit to the second clothes mover. 15. The laundry treating appliance of claim 14 wherein the first blocker rotates on the second wash basket. 16. The laundry treating appliance of claim 1 wherein the second blocker is a ring. 17. A laundry treating appliance comprising: a first wash basket; a first clothes mover coupled to the first wash basket; a transmitter coupled to the first clothes mover; a second wash basket coupled to the transmitter; a second clothes mover coupled to the second wash basket; a first blocker positioned between the second wash basket and the second clothes mover for stabilizing the second clothes mover relative to the second wash basket; and a second blocker positioned between the transmitter and the second wash basket for stabilizing the second basket relative to the first clothes mover. 18. The laundry treating appliance of claim 17 wherein the second wash basket comprises a transition surface between 30 and 60 degrees relative to horizontal. 19. The laundry treating appliance of claim 18 wherein the first blocker has a wall complementary in shape to the transition surface such that the wall of the first blocker mounts over the transition surface when the second clothes mover is mounted on second wash basket.
